Does anyone know if the lower engine cases are compatible with each other. I have an 77 750f2 with a cracked and poorly welded lower. I'm in need of another lower case. What years and models are compatible???

You have to replace cases as sets...upper and lower are machined as pairs. You need to stick with a 77 or 78 f2 case.

You will have to look for a set of cases, cant use just lower, you need both the upper and lower. Watch ebay, the 77 and 78 f is harder to find they are much rarer then the K. You may be able to use 77 and 78 K cases but I cant say for 100%. The biggest thing with the f motors is the output shaft and sprocket stick out farther from the block for the wider stock rear tire on these models. The cases are also wider at this point to support the longer output shaft. You would be best to stay with the 77 and 78 f block so you know it will fit. The cases are indeed machined in matched pairs, mismatched and the bearing bores are likely out of round and instant problems that.
